How To Fix OH050 - Caution! Import is taking place


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: OH - Messages Group Maintenance

  • Message number: 050

  • Message text: Caution! Import is taking place

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message OH050 - Caution! Import is taking place ?

    The SAP error message OH050, which states "Caution! Import is taking place," typically occurs during the import of data or configuration settings into the SAP system. This message serves as a warning that an import process is currently active, and it may indicate that the system is in a state where certain operations could be affected.

    Cause:

    1. Ongoing Import Process: The primary cause of this message is that an import operation is currently in progress. This could be due to data being imported from a transport request, a configuration change, or a system upgrade.
    2. Locking Mechanism: SAP uses a locking mechanism to prevent data inconsistencies during import processes. If you attempt to perform actions that conflict with the ongoing import, you may encounter this warning.
    3. System Performance: If the system is under heavy load or if the import process is taking longer than expected, this message may appear to inform users of the ongoing operation.

    Solution:

    1. Wait for Completion: The simplest solution is to wait for the import process to complete. You can monitor the status of the import in the SAP system.
    2. Check Import Logs: Review the import logs to understand what is being imported and if there are any issues. This can provide insights into the duration and success of the import.
    3. Avoid Concurrent Operations: If you are aware of the import process, avoid performing other operations that may conflict with it until it is complete.
    4. System Monitoring: Use transaction codes like ST22 (Dump Analysis) or SM21 (System Log) to check for any related issues or errors that may have occurred during the import.
    5. Contact Basis Team: If the import process seems to be stuck or taking an unusually long time, it may be necessary to contact your SAP Basis team for assistance. They can investigate the issue further and take appropriate action.

    Related Information:

    • Transaction Codes: Familiarize yourself with relevant transaction codes such as SE09 (Transport Organizer) and SE10 (Transport Organizer - Workbench Requests) to manage transport requests.
    • SAP Notes: Check SAP Notes for any known issues related to the import process or specific error messages. SAP Notes can provide patches or workarounds for known problems.
    • Documentation: Review SAP documentation related to transport management and import processes for best practices and troubleshooting steps.

    In summary, the OH050 message is a cautionary alert indicating that an import is in progress. The best course of action is to wait for the process to complete and ensure that no conflicting operations are attempted during this time.
